In our case, when customer pays for subscription, we add subscription
number and additional role to his account in KC. During this process
customer is logged in, is there a way to smoothly update his session
details, to include new role (without logout/login) ?
We use Java adapter to secure our webapp. Is there a way to update
Keycloak Context from java (API call?)
